Derecho  0.9
Distributed systems toolkit for RDMA
Classes | Namespaces | Typedefs
persistence_manager.hpp File Reference
#include <atomic>
#include <chrono>
#include <errno.h>
#include <queue>
#include <semaphore.h>
#include <thread>
#include "../replicated.hpp"
#include "derecho_internal.hpp"
#include "view_manager.hpp"
#include <derecho/persistent/Persistent.hpp>
#include <derecho/utils/logger.hpp>
Include dependency graph for persistence_manager.hpp:
This graph shows which files directly or indirectly include this file:

Go to the source code of this file.

Classes

class  derecho::PersistenceManager
 PersistenceManager is responsible for persisting all the data in a group. More...
 

Namespaces

 derecho
 

Typedefs

using derecho::persistence_request_t = std::tuple< subgroup_id_t, persistent::version_t >